White light is a mixture of all colors of visible
light.
Black is the absence of light.
This font is black because no light is shining
here.
The light shines all around it making white.

Color by subtraction




Pigments (dye, ink) absorb certain
frequencies of light and reflect others.
Yellow pigment reflects yellow light and
absorbs other colors.
When you add another pigment it subtracts
a color by absorbing it.
If you mix all colors perfectly you should
get black.
Subtractive primary colors





You can make almost any color out of
different concentrations of Yellow, Cyan,
and Magenta pigment.
Art has long used Yellow, blue, and red.
Both of these sets are shades of the other.
You can make yellow, cyan and magenta
from yellow, blue and red.
You would just use more of one color and
less of another.
Where you will see the
subtractive primary colors



Every color printer has 3 cartridges (some
also have a 4th black cartridge)
Those colors are cyan, magenta and
yellow.
The 4th cartridge isn’t really necessary,
however it was quickly found that 99% of
printing is in black, and replacing one
cartridge is cheaper than replacing 3.

Filters



A filter is something like colored glass
or plastic.
Color filters allow certain colors to pass
through and absorb others.
They work the same way pigments do,
except pigments reflect color, where
filters transmit color.
